#c84048 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c84048 is composed of 78.4% red, 25.1%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68% magenta, 64%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 356.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.3% and a lightness of 51.8%. #c84048 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8090 with #910000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#c84048 color description : Moderate red.

#c84048 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c84048 has RGB values of R:200, G:64,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.64,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13123656.

Shades and Tints of #c84048

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070202 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c84048

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868282 is the less saturated color, while #f7111e is the most saturated one.
